NAME
gd_parser_callback --- set the syntax error callback handler for a dirfileSYNOPSIS
#include <getdata.h>- void gd_parser_callback(DIRFILE *dirfile, gd_parser_callback_t sehandler, void *extra);
DESCRIPTION
Since parsing of an existing format specification occurs when the DIRFILE object is created, before this function can be called, this function is only useful to set or modify a callback function or its caller data before calling gd_include(3), which will invoke the callback function if syntax errors are found in the included fragment.
This function always succeeds, and has no return value.
